Post-Matric Scholarship for Students with Benchmark Disabilities

Details

To support and encourage higher education among students with benchmark disabilities (40% and above) pursuing post-matric to postgraduate level courses by providing financial assistance through reimbursement of fees, allowances, and other educational expenses.

Benefits

a. Tuition Fee Reimbursement:

  1. Full tuition fee reimbursed as per actuals or scheme limit.

b. Maintenance Allowance:

  1. Monthly allowance as per category of course and accommodation type (hosteller/day scholar).

c. Disability Allowance (per annum):

  1. ₹4,000 for Visual Impairment/Intellectual Disabilities.

  2. ₹2,000 for all other disabilities.

d. Book Allowance:

  1. ₹1,500 per annum.

e. Miscellaneous Allowances:

  1. May include exam fees, transport allowance, etc., as per scheme guidelines.

Eligibility

a. Disability Criteria:

  1. Must have benchmark disability of 40% or more.

  2. Valid UDID card or disability certificate required.

b. Educational Level:

  1. Enrolled in post-matriculation or post-secondary courses, up to Master’s degree.

c. Institution Type:

  1. Institution must be recognized by relevant authorities.

d. Income Limit:

  1. Parental/guardian’s annual income must not exceed ₹2.50 lakh.

Application Process (Offline)

a. Availability:

  1. The scheme is primarily online, but in special circumstances:

    • Contact the institution’s scholarship coordinator or district social welfare office.

b. Form Submission:

  1. Fill out the printed application form (if available offline).

  2. Attach necessary documents and submit to the school/college head or district authority.

Documents Required

a. Identity and Disability Documents:

  1. Aadhaar Card.

  2. UDID card or valid disability certificate.

b. Income Proof:

  1. Income certificate issued by a competent authority (e.g., SDM/Tehsildar).

c. Academic Certificates:

  1. Previous year’s mark sheet.

  2. Admission proof or fee receipt of current course.

  3. Bonafide certificate from institution.

d. Bank Details:

  1. Bank passbook copy (account in student’s or guardian’s name).

  2. Ensure account is Aadhaar-linked.

e. Photograph:

  1. Recent passport-size photograph of the student.
